Songs from the Shed
The shed is a former army billet based in the countryside near Clevedon, belonging to Jon from thatcopyshop on Alexandra Road. It contains a fascinating collection of curiosities and is the perfect location for artists to take a break from the madness of touring, kick back for a while and watch some intimate lo-fi acoustic performances.
The collections in the shed were initially put together for meetings of a small group of friends with a love of Cheese and Cider, during one of their regular meetings in The Royal Oak it was suggested they try to get some musicians to play at the first meeting. The Cheese and Cider society was immediately dropped and Songs from The Shed was born.

The Farmers Markets
Every fourth Saturday of each month from 9am to 12.30pm
The Farmers Markets sell local goods produced by farmers in North Somerset. Held in Queen’s Square, it offers a wide range of products including fresh meat, dairy produce, vegetables, handmade chocolates, cider and craft gifts.
